Auger rotates, but snow is not thrown far enough

1.Chute deflector too low.

2.Ground speed too fast.

3.Snowthrower discharge chute clogged.

4.Auger belt loose or worn.

1.Adjust deflector as necessary.

2.Use slower speed selector setting.

3.STOP engine and REMOVE the key. DISCONNECT the spark plug wire. Clear auger using clean-out tool. See warning in SAFETY RULES.

4.Check auger drive belt adjustment
